Description
The game is a top-down 2D RPG with battle elements.

You are put in a detention center for unknown reasons, and you must form a group with other inmates to plan a breakout out of MonoWall.

Tracks:
the Chamber: intro, being sent to the Chamber for punishment in
MonoWall. (electronic / dark ambient)
crackles: main theme, inside the prison (ambient with a bit of noise)
scentofthesun: final battle, breaking out of the facility (IDM)

DAW: REAPER
VSTs: Helm, Vital, DecentSampler, kiloHearts, Drumatic, etc.
